We can't believe summer is right around the corner!  Although it is typically our student's favorite time of year, it is also a time when learning loss can occur.  A recent study found that some students experience up to a 20% loss of school-year gain in the area of English and a  loss of 27% school-year gain in math.  This is why we are committed to providing parents and guardians with as many summer learning opportunities as possible.  For the rest of the school year we will be posting expanded learning programs available district-wide and in the community.  To prevent that "summer slide" be sure to check back often and find a program (or two) that will keep your student engaged this summer.

ASES (7th/8th)

ASES provides a Youth Development based Expanded Learning program designed for middle school children. The program is free and allows the students the opportunity to develop enthusiasm for learning, enrichment, and recreation through participation in a variety of exciting, challenging, activities such as:
  • Academic enrichment
  • Sports
  • Visual and performing arts
  • Science and technology
  • Service learning
  • Cooking
  • Multi-cultural activities
  • Life skills education
